Structural Integrity and Thermal administration: the muse of Longevity

The Actual physical construction of the LED fixture would be the bedrock upon which its lifespan is developed. Heat is the main adversary of LED functionality and longevity. extra heat accelerates the degradation in the LED chip as well as other electronic elements, resulting in premature failure and diminished gentle output. consequently, optimizing the item structure for efficient heat dissipation is paramount for extending provider existence and, consequently, providing environmental Rewards.

substantial-quality supplies Participate in an important job. making use of quality-quality aluminum to the luminaire housing, for instance, offers excellent thermal conductivity when compared with less costly alloys or plastics. Aluminum functions as a highly effective warmth sink, drawing thermal energy away from the sensitive LED modules and dissipating it in the encompassing environment. Complementing this, strong polycarbonate (Laptop) diffusers not merely make certain even gentle distribution but also possess higher thermal resistance, stopping heat buildup in close proximity to the light resource and preserving structural integrity over time.

past resources, complex thermal management system design and style is crucial. This entails engineering inside pathways for airflow, optimizing The position and geometry of heat sinks, and making sure a protected thermal link between the LED board and the heat-dissipating elements. By properly controlling working temperatures and preventing overheating, producers can drastically slow down the getting old means of the LEDs and related electronics.

The environmental payoff is immediate: enhanced thermal effectiveness translates into a reduce failure rate. A fixture created to final extended inherently lowers the frequency of replacements. What this means is much less methods are consumed in producing new models, considerably less Power is expended from the manufacturing course of action, as well as need for Uncooked components is lessened. lessening failures within the resource is often a elementary phase in minimizing the environmental influence connected with lighting infrastructure.

The Heart on the make any difference: High-Longevity LED Core technological innovation

though the composition supplies the required aid program, the quality of the LED chip itself is central to acquiring accurate long-life overall performance. The core light supply dictates not simply the Preliminary effectiveness but also how properly the fixture maintains its brightness and stability in excess of thousands of hrs of operation.

picking higher-efficacy chips from highly regarded companies is really a crucial style selection. These top quality LEDs are engineered for slower lumen depreciation – the gradual lessen in light output after some time. Inferior chips may well Hexagon LED lighting suppliers expertise speedy brightness decay, which means the fixture consumes just about the identical volume of Vitality but makes significantly fewer light-weight. This represents a concealed kind of Power squander. A fixture equipped with significant-longevity chips maintains its valuable light-weight output for a lot longer, making sure that the Electricity eaten continues to translate into effective illumination.

Additionally, substantial-high-quality chips exhibit larger security and dependability. They may be less prone to shade shifts or unexpected failures. This Improved balance straight impacts servicing cycles. Fixtures that consistently execute as expected require fewer Regular servicing and intervention. for giant installations, this translates into considerable environmental cost savings by lowering the necessity for routine maintenance crews, provider cars, and substitute elements, all of that have their unique carbon footprints. By purchasing a remarkable LED Main, manufacturers make sure the luminaire delivers sustained efficiency, reducing equally Power waste resulting from inefficiency as well as the environmental load of Regular upkeep.

Taming the Supply Chain: minimizing Logistics and Packaging Impacts

The environmental effect of a product extends far past its operational section. your complete offer chain, from raw product extraction to closing delivery and eventual disposal, contributes to its Over-all footprint. Extending the lifespan of the LED fixture gives sizeable, although normally forgotten, benefits in mitigating these upstream and downstream impacts, significantly about logistics and packaging.

A longer-Long lasting light fixture inherently suggests fewer substitution cycles over a offered period of time. contemplate a business House or a sizable residential task: doubling the lifespan in the set up lighting cuts the number of future replacement purchases, and For that reason the related transportation needs, by half. This right decreases the gas usage and carbon emissions linked to shipping and delivery concluded merchandise from the company to distributors, stores, and end-users. less shipments also signify less congestion and put on on transportation infrastructure.

The reduction in replacement frequency cascades into packaging financial savings. each time a fixture is transported, it needs protective packaging – usually cardboard bins, foam inserts, plastic wrapping, and tape. By extending the solution's life, the full quantity of such packaging materials eaten over the lifespan in the set up decreases proportionally. This lessens the need for virgin means (like timber for cardboard or petroleum for plastics), reduces the Electricity Utilized in packaging production, and in the end decreases the quantity of packaging waste that should be managed, recycled, or likely sent to landfill. Reducing the sheer range of models flowing from the supply chain on account of extended product daily life is a robust way to lessen its Total environmental burden.

Stemming the Tide of E-Waste: A More Rhythmic Approach to Recycling

Electronic squander, or e-squander, is without doubt one of the speediest-growing waste streams globally, posing major environmental worries on account of the doubtless harmful supplies contained in just electronic components. LED fixtures, containing circuit boards, drivers, and semiconductor chips, lead to this stream on disposal. Designing for longevity is an important approach for mitigating the e-waste challenge connected to lights.

When LED fixtures have a brief lifespan, they contribute to your rapid cycle of obsolescence and disposal. This may result in surges in e-squander, mind-boggling present recycling infrastructure and expanding the risk of inappropriate disposal, the place unsafe substances can leach into soil and h2o. By considerably extending the operational life of LED luminaires, brands properly slow down this replacement cycle.

an extended merchandise daily life implies that fixtures remain in provider For a lot of far more years, delaying their entry to the squander stream. This makes a far more workable, rhythmic movement of stop-of-daily life items, enabling recycling services and squander management techniques to handle the amount a lot more proficiently. In addition, it cuts down the tension on organizations and buyers to frequently deal with the disposal and prospective recycling expenditures connected with Regular replacements. Delaying the generation of waste is a fundamental principle of environmental stewardship, and extended-everyday living layout achieves specifically this, buying worthwhile time for the development of more effective and detailed recycling options and lessening the rapid stress on landfill capability.

Operational effectiveness and environmentally friendly creating Synergies

For large-scale lights tasks – including industrial services, warehouses, parking garages, workshops, or substantial personalized garage lighting installations – the operational and maintenance (O&M) implications of fixture lifespan are substantial. very long-lifestyle design and style presents major pros in lessening O&M expenses, which frequently carry their unique environmental footprint, and contributes positively to obtaining sustainable building certifications.

In massive installations, replacing unsuccessful luminaires is just not a trivial undertaking. It generally demands specialized devices like scissor lifts or increase lifts, particularly for prime ceilings, consuming Power and demanding skilled labor. Regular replacements translate into recurring upkeep schedules, elevated labor hrs, and likely operational disruptions. An LED method created for longevity dramatically cuts down the frequency of such interventions. This not just saves direct fees but in addition minimizes the environmental impression connected to upkeep actions – significantly less fuel burned by support vehicles, lessened have to have for energy-intense obtain tools, and less squander generated from changed parts.

Furthermore, the push in direction of sustainable setting up methods has led for the prevalent adoption of environmentally friendly setting up score systems like LEED (Leadership in Energy and Environmental style) and properly. These frameworks often award details for procedures that enrich creating efficiency and decrease environmental affect more than the making's lifecycle. Specifying long-lifetime lights fixtures can add to reaching credits associated with materials and methods (e.g., waste reduction) and operational efficiency. long lasting, small-servicing lighting systems align flawlessly with the goals of creating buildings that are not only Power-effective but will also source-successful and sustainable to function around the long term.
